数据库什么叫迭代操作程序
-
数据库中的迭代操作程序是指一种用于处理数据的程序,它可以按照一定的规则和顺序逐个访问数据库中的数据,并对其进行操作或处理。
-
数据库中的迭代操作程序可以用于遍历数据库中的所有记录。通过迭代操作程序,可以依次访问数据库中的每一条记录,以进行数据的读取、修改或删除等操作。这样可以方便地对数据库中的数据进行批量处理。
-
迭代操作程序可以根据特定的条件进行筛选。在迭代过程中,可以通过设置条件来过滤数据库中的数据,只选择满足条件的记录进行处理。这样可以提高数据处理的效率,并且可以根据需要进行数据的筛选和筛除。
-
迭代操作程序可以按照指定的顺序对数据进行访问。在数据库中,数据的存储通常是无序的,但是在某些情况下,需要按照特定的顺序来处理数据。通过迭代操作程序,可以按照指定的顺序对数据进行访问,以满足业务需求或者数据处理的要求。
-
迭代操作程序可以实现数据的逐步处理。在某些情况下,需要对大量的数据进行分批处理,以防止系统资源的过度消耗。通过迭代操作程序,可以逐步地处理数据,每次只处理一部分数据,直到所有数据都被处理完毕。这样可以有效地控制数据处理的规模和时间。
-
迭代操作程序可以实现数据的循环处理。在某些应用场景下,需要对数据进行循环处理,以实现某种特定的功能或逻辑。通过迭代操作程序,可以将数据循环地处理多次,直到满足特定的条件或达到预期的结果。这样可以实现数据的多次运算或循环操作,以满足业务需求或者实现复杂的计算逻辑。
综上所述,数据库中的迭代操作程序是一种可以按照规则和顺序逐个访问数据库中的数据,并对其进行操作或处理的程序。通过迭代操作程序,可以方便地对数据库中的数据进行遍历、筛选、排序、分批处理和循环处理等操作,以满足不同的业务需求和数据处理要求。
1年前 -
-
数据库的迭代操作程序是一种循环遍历数据库中数据的程序。它通过逐个获取数据库中的记录,并对每个记录执行特定的操作或处理。迭代操作程序通常用于数据分析、数据处理、数据清洗等任务中,可以对数据进行筛选、计算、转换等操作。
迭代操作程序的实现方式有多种,可以使用编程语言中的循环结构(如for循环、while循环)来遍历数据库中的记录。在关系型数据库中,可以使用SQL语句的查询结果集作为迭代的基础,通过循环遍历结果集中的每条记录来进行操作。
在迭代操作程序中,通常需要定义一个迭代器(Iterator)来管理迭代过程。迭代器是一个对象,它提供了一种逐个访问数据元素的方式。迭代器可以根据需要获取下一个记录,并返回给调用者进行处理。通过迭代器,可以实现对数据库中数据的逐个访问和处理,而无需一次性加载全部数据到内存中。
迭代操作程序可以根据具体的需求来定义所需的操作。例如,可以根据某个条件对数据库中的记录进行筛选,可以对记录中的字段进行计算或转换,还可以对记录进行分组、排序等操作。迭代操作程序可以针对不同的数据类型和数据结构进行定制,以满足不同的业务需求。
总之,数据库的迭代操作程序是一种循环遍历数据库中数据的程序,通过逐个获取数据库中的记录并对其进行操作,可以实现数据分析、数据处理等任务。它的实现方式可以使用编程语言中的循环结构或者迭代器来管理迭代过程。
1年前 -
数据库的迭代操作程序(Iterative Operation Program)是指对数据库中的数据进行逐行或逐个进行操作的程序。迭代操作程序通常用于对数据库中的每一行数据进行特定的处理或计算,并返回结果。
迭代操作程序通常包含以下几个步骤:
-
连接数据库:首先,需要使用数据库连接器连接到目标数据库。连接数据库的方式可以是本地连接,也可以是远程连接。
-
查询数据:接下来,需要编写SQL查询语句,从数据库中获取需要处理的数据。查询语句可以根据实际需求进行编写,可以使用SELECT语句来选择要处理的数据。
-
迭代操作:在获取到数据之后,通过循环遍历的方式对每一行数据进行处理。可以使用编程语言提供的循环结构(如for循环或while循环)来实现迭代操作。
-
数据处理:对每一行数据进行具体的处理。根据实际需求,可以对数据进行计算、转换、过滤、排序等操作。处理的方式可以是使用编程语言提供的函数或方法,也可以是调用数据库的存储过程或触发器。
-
结果输出:处理完每一行数据之后,将结果输出到指定的位置。输出的方式可以是打印到控制台、写入文件、插入到新的表中等。
-
关闭数据库连接:最后,需要关闭数据库连接,释放资源。关闭连接可以使用数据库连接器提供的关闭方法。
迭代操作程序可以应用于各种场景,例如数据清洗、数据转换、数据分析等。通过编写迭代操作程序,可以对数据库中的大量数据进行高效的处理和分析,提高工作效率。同时,迭代操作程序还可以通过添加适当的条件和限制,对特定的数据进行筛选和处理,满足不同的需求。
1年前 -